#6c8c56 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6c8c56 is composed of 42.4% red, 54.9%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 38.6%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 95.6 degrees, a saturation of 23.9% and a lightness of 44.3%. #6c8c56 color hex could be obtained by blending #d8ffac with #001900.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

● #6c8c56 color description : Mostly desaturated dark green.
#6c8c56 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6c8c56 has RGB values of R:108, G:140,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0, Y:0.39,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 7113814.

Shades and Tints of #6c8c56
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050604 is the darkest color, while #fafbf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6c8c56
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#717270 is the less saturated color, while #5eda08 is the most saturated one.
